Lines Matching refs:regindex

227 static inline u32 aty_ld_le32(int regindex, const struct atyfb_par *par)  in aty_ld_le32()  argument
230 if (regindex >= 0x400) in aty_ld_le32()
231 regindex -= 0x800; in aty_ld_le32()
234 return in_le32(par->ati_regbase + regindex); in aty_ld_le32()
236 return readl(par->ati_regbase + regindex); in aty_ld_le32()
240 static inline void aty_st_le32(int regindex, u32 val, const struct atyfb_par *par) in aty_st_le32() argument
243 if (regindex >= 0x400) in aty_st_le32()
244 regindex -= 0x800; in aty_st_le32()
247 out_le32(par->ati_regbase + regindex, val); in aty_st_le32()
249 writel(val, par->ati_regbase + regindex); in aty_st_le32()
253 static inline void aty_st_le16(int regindex, u16 val, in aty_st_le16() argument
257 if (regindex >= 0x400) in aty_st_le16()
258 regindex -= 0x800; in aty_st_le16()
260 out_le16(par->ati_regbase + regindex, val); in aty_st_le16()
262 writel(val, par->ati_regbase + regindex); in aty_st_le16()
266 static inline u8 aty_ld_8(int regindex, const struct atyfb_par *par) in aty_ld_8() argument
269 if (regindex >= 0x400) in aty_ld_8()
270 regindex -= 0x800; in aty_ld_8()
272 return in_8(par->ati_regbase + regindex); in aty_ld_8()
274 return readb(par->ati_regbase + regindex); in aty_ld_8()
278 static inline void aty_st_8(int regindex, u8 val, const struct atyfb_par *par) in aty_st_8() argument
281 if (regindex >= 0x400) in aty_st_8()
282 regindex -= 0x800; in aty_st_8()
285 out_8(par->ati_regbase + regindex, val); in aty_st_8()
287 writeb(val, par->ati_regbase + regindex); in aty_st_8()